Velocity szn is declared when a platform, trend, creator, or cultural moment enters a phase of unusually fast growth — a compressed period where everything is moving faster than normal and the window to capitalize is brief. It borrows the 'szn' (season) shorthand to signal that this acceleration is time-limited: if you do not move during velocity szn, the moment passes. Creators invoke it to hype followers into action, while analysts use it semi-ironically to describe viral cycles that feel almost too fast to track. Missing velocity szn usually means watching someone else harvest the attention you could have had.
That topic blew up overnight — it's officially velocity szn and any creator who doesn't post about it today is leaving views on the table.
